Why We Founded Creating Our Forever — A Story from the Heart

Hi, I'm Lorena — wife, mother to four amazing boys, and cofounder of Creating Our Forever alongside my husband, Gary. I'm so grateful you're here, because the story of how this all began is not just about building beautiful spaces — it's about building a meaningful life, a legacy, and a future we can be proud of.



A Dream Built on Love, Creativity, and Purpose

ree

Creating Our Forever started with a dream. For as long as I can remember, I’ve loved interior design — rearranging rooms as a kid, getting giddy over color palettes, and always imagining how to make a house feel like a home. But for years, that passion stayed in the background while life took center stage: raising our sons, moving with the military, supporting Gary through deployments.

But something shifted.

I wanted more than just a hobby — I wanted to create something lasting. Something that showed our children what it looks like to chase a dream, build from the heart, and never give up — no matter how unconventional the path. Creating Our Forever became my way of stepping into my passion and showing our boys (one of whom is now completely convinced he's NFL-bound... probably!) that their dreams matter too.

Design has given me a way to turn creativity into purpose. I love sitting down with a client and asking, “What’s your dream for this space?” and then helping bring that vision to life. Your home should reflect you — your personality, your story, your forever.


From the Military to a Mission

While Creating Our Forever began with my personal dream, it quickly became our mission. Gary and I were married shortly after he returned from a deployment to Afghanistan. That first year of marriage? It was anything but ordinary — spent navigating Army life, constant change, and the uncertainty of what came next.

When Gary transitioned out of the military, we experienced firsthand just how hard that process can be. It’s not just about a new job or new routine — it’s about identity, healing, purpose. And for many veterans, the struggle is heavy. PTSD. Homelessness. Suicide. These are the heartbreaking realities that touch too many lives.

We knew we had to do something.


A Legacy Bigger Than Ourselves

ree

Our long-term goal for Creating Our Forever goes far beyond home design. Yes, we want to create beautiful, custom spaces for families. But more than that, we want to build a company that changes lives — starting with our veterans.

We envision a future where Creating Our Forever is a place of opportunity: where struggling or homeless veterans can find training, purpose, and a new beginning. Whether it’s learning a trade, developing skills in design or construction, or even pursuing higher education through future scholarships — we want to give back to those who’ve given so much.


This is Just the Beginning

We’re still growing, still learning, and still dreaming — just like the homes we help design. But every day we get to wake up and do something that matters. For our family. For our community. For those who’ve served.

Thank you for being a part of this journey with us.
